Our beloved husband, father, grandfather, brother, uncle and dear friend passed away peacefully on Friday, December 26, 2025 at MyMichigan Health – Midland. He was 86 years old. Terry Mack Lynes was born on March 26, 1939 in Saginaw to Edward H. and Mary Ellen (Berwick) Lynes. He graduated from Saginaw High School in 1957, and then attended Central Michigan University, graduating with his Bachelor's Degree. Terry returned to Saginaw and worked with his father and brothers at Ed Lynes and Sons Floor Covering for over 20 years. He then continued his career at A.T. Frank Flooring. During his retirement, Terry enjoyed driving cars for Burt Watson Car Dealership.

Terry married his neighborhood sweetheart, Sandra "Sandy" Utermark on January 30, 1960 at Redeemer Lutheran Church, Saginaw, together they celebrated over 65 wonderful years together. Sandy shared her love of the Lord with Terry, and he was baptized and confirmed as an adult at Peace Lutheran Church, where he served as a faithful member for over 60 years.

Terry loved to play baseball, enjoying many games at Hoyt Park and Vets Park in Bay City. He loved to cheer on the Tigers, and also enjoyed being at the 1984 World Series Game. What Terry cherished most, was being with his family, including many special trips to Tim Hortons with his grandchildren. He loved to coach his children's sports teams through their youth, and watching his children, grandchildren, nieces and nephews in all of their events. Throughout his life, Terry had many pets that he dearly loved, including his beloved, Otis and Tug.

Terry will always be remembered by his loving wife of 65 years, Sandra "Sandy" Lynes; children: Tracie (Ron) Riebschleger and their children: Zakary and Delanie (Fiancé, A.J.); Tricia (Rick) Sommer; Trent Lynes and his son, Ethan; and Heather (David) Emeott and their children, Colton, Macey and Reece; his sister, Cheryl Steele; sister-in-law and brother-in-law, Harold and Sue Schroeder. He is also survived by several nieces, nephews, extended family and dear friends.
Terry was preceded in death by his parents; grandson, Brett Riebschleger; brothers: Malcolm J. "Mack" Lynes and William "Bill" Lynes.
